#asktheexpert recurrent parotid gland swelling
Answer
Follow
Report Abuse
Share

1 Answer

A. Drink lots of water and use sugar-free lemon drops to increase the flow of saliva and reduce swelling. Massaging the gland with heat. Using warm compresses on the inflamed gland.
